Notes from the Prismbarn transcoding sync, week 32. The farm is still choking on 4K HDR jobs — worker nodes hit memory ceilings around the 40-minute mark, so we agreed to split long inputs into chunks before encode. Someone should also document the weird priority-queue behavior before we all forget it. For anything farm-related going forward, the point of contact is listed below.

named custodian: Zorael Sordor

# Data Stores: Incremental Rebuilds

The Bramblegate site rebuilds only changed pages. Dependency hashes live in the `rebuild_manifest` table; the builder diffs hashes against the last successful run and regenerates matches only. Do not truncate the manifest — it forces a full rebuild (~40 min). Manifest rows are pruned automatically after 30 days. Builders and CI workers share one read-write account. All rebuild state is stored in the database listed below.

database URL for hawip-kagap: redis://rusok_svc:bMCaqek7MRWIOJ@db-8501.zarqeltech.corp:5432/sileth

When the Pipewarden service exhausts file descriptors, maintainers may need emergency shell access to a production node to enumerate open handles before the process is recycled — restarting first destroys the evidence. Break-glass access is logged, time-boxed to ninety minutes, and requires a second maintainer to acknowledge within ten minutes. Capture the descriptor table and socket states immediately, then file the incident note before exiting. To unlock the break-glass credential vault, use the recovery passphrase directly below.

recovery phrase for tafop-fawep: zorwyn-ulaox